  • Abstract
    In solving the decision-making problems of complex multi-index evaluating scheme, the traditional way is to adopt fuzzy unified evaluating method. But the traditional fuzzy evaluating method has a lot of shortcomings, e.g. being unable to fully reflect the intended purpose of fuzzy evaluation, because it is difficult for experts to score an evaluating index definitely; sometimes hardly providing a definite dependence-degree for index evaluation; and sometimes causing a considerable amount of information to be "flooded" in the decision-making process when the decision-making system is rather complicated and there are too many factors to be taken into account, thus each getting only a little factor in the distribution, and even leading to failure of the model. Besides, compared with the factor-dependence-degree-based fuzzy evaluating matrix which takes into consideration only the separate influences of every single influencing factor, the complex scheme is a unified whole, in which all influencing factors cooperatively impose their influence on system attributes, i.e. a typical gray information which should be made full use of in the decision-making process. In view of the shortcomings of traditional fuzzy unified evaluating method, i.e. rough evaluation of indexes and negligence of holistic information in the evaluating process, this thesis proposes a vague set-based index-evaluating method. The multi-attribute fuzzy decision, by introducing gray system theory into the scheme, forms a fuzzy decision-making model based on gray relational analysis. The effectiveness of this method is proved with an example
